When you present your design you cannot be sure that others are visualizing the plans as you imagine them. One tool to help you present are images and drawings from several angles. These can be rendered views so your client can see the light, shadows, and textures. These images work well with printed media. However, I believe that there is an even better tool, a movie / animation of your design.
There is a wonderful extension to Vectorworks, called Animationworks. It dramatically increases your presentations, is relatively easy to use and is available online (http://www.ozcad.com.au/products/)
Some users report that Animationworks makes it easier to control the flow of the movie, because you can tell the camera to follow a 3D NURBS curve. It also allows you to animate objects in Vectorworks, which means that you can move, slide, show, hide or rotate objects during the movie. This is a major improvement to the animation / movie making capabilities that come standard with Vectorworks.
